We know some of our guests are accustomed to bringing on board their own supply of bottled water, so for your convenience, bottled water can be pre-purchased prior to your cruise by visiting /funshops. Bottled water may also be purchased on board by contacting Room Service. Once on board, your purchase is non-refundable; you may take home any unopened bottles. Carnival Cruise Line forbids guests from bringing water, sodas, and other non-alcoholic beverages onboard that are packaged in bottles.

While you can’t bring bottled water on board, you can purchase bottled water, distilled water, and tap water onboard. The tap water on board is safe to drink, meeting or exceeding World Health Organization standards. Carnival Cruise Line allows each guest to bring up to 12 cans or cartons of soda on board.
